Highlights
Are people in Amarillo older or younger than people in Westport?
- The Median Age in Amarillo is 12.0 years younger than in Westport.

Are housing costs cheaper in Amarillo or Westport?
- Amarillo housing costs are 87.2% less expensive than Westport hous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Amarillo or Westport?
- The average commute for residents of Amarillo is 23.9 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Westport.

Things to do in Westport?
Westport, CT is a town located along the Long Island Sound. It's known for its scenic shoreline, upscale shopping, and history of being home to some of the most influential figures in American media and arts. Westport also boasts some of the best public schools in the state making it an attractive residential option for many families.

Things to do in Amarillo?
Amarillo, Texas is a vibrant city full of attractions for everyone. Nature lovers can explore Palo Duro Canyon or take a stroll through one of the city's many parks. History buffs should check out sites like The Panhandle-Plains Historical Museum to learn more about Amarillo's past. Sports fans can catch a game at the Amarillo Civic Center, while foodies can sample all kinds of delicious eats throughout town. Shopping lovers should head to Westgate Mall or La Paloma Plaza for great deals on all kinds of items. With its friendly people and diverse activities, Amarillo is the perfect place to visit!
